Assignment

After researching their assigned Founding Father, students will collaborate with their groupmates to create a music video that addresses what makes their Founding Father the #1 Founding Father.

Students will address what their Founding Father's major achievements/contributions were to the founding of the USA. They should aim to highlighting shortcomings of their individual as well.

AASL Standards

IV.A.2 Learners will act on an information need by identifying possible sources of information

IV.A.3 Learners will act on an information need by making critical choices about information sources to use

IV.D.1. Learners select and organize information for a variety of audiences by performing ongoing analysis of and reflection on the quality, usefulness, and accuracy of curated resources

VI.B.2. Learners use valid information and reasoned conclusions to make ethical decisions in the creation of knowledge by acknowledging authorship and demonstrating respect for the intellectual property of others.
